UPI leads in payments volume, RTGS in value; debit card transactions decline: RBI report
In terms of volume, the payment transactions grew from 3,248 crore in Calendar Year (CY) 2019 to 20,849 crore in CY 2024. In terms of value, from ₹1,775 lakh crore to ₹2,830 lakh crore during this period according to Payments Systems Report, a bi-annual publication released by the Reserve Bank of India (RBI) on Thursday...
